Flying Eagles invitee Victor Eletu is enjoying a strong end to the season with AC Milan's Primavera squad.
The central midfielder is the only player yet to link up with the Flying Eagles squad in Argentina, four days before their FIFA U20 World Cup opener against Dominican Republic.
Wearing the number 22 jersey, Eletu started for the Rossoneri U19s as they registered a 3-0 road win over Hellas Verona in their antepenultimate Campionato Primavera 1 match of the 2022-2023 season.
The 18-year-old provided the assist for Milan's second goal in the 64th minute when his pass was converted by Simić following a corner.
To AC Milan's advantage, Eletu has been in red hot form of late, registering three goal involvements in his last four matches in the Campionato Primavera 1, helping the Rossoneri pick up eight points from an available twelve in the process.
The midfielder's first goal involvement in the division was against Atalanta on May 3, and then nine days later opened his goalscoring account in an important match against city rivals Inter Milan, followed by his assist today at Verona.
Nigeria U20 head coach Ladan Bosso is confident that Eletu can be the X-factor player for the Flying Eagles at the World Cup and gave him the number 10 shirt.
